페이지 이력
사용 Software
제품명 | 버전 | 아키텍쳐 | 배포 사이트 |
---|---|---|---|
VirtualBox | 4.2.x | 호스트 환경에 따름 | https://www.virtualbox.org |
Oracle Enterprise Linux | 5 (Update 8 이상 권장) | x86 32bit | |
Clusterware, Database | 11.2 (11.2.0.3 이상 권장) | x86 32bit | https://support.oracle.com (My Oracle Support 권한 필요) |
ASMLib | x86 (Intel IA32) | http://www.oracle.com/technetwork/topics/linux/asmlib/index-101839.html |
Oracle Database 11.2.0.1은 http://www.oracle.com/technetwork/database/enterprise-edition/downloads/index.html 에서 받을 수 있습니다.
구성 계획
서버
VM | Host Name | Memory | Net Adapter 1 | Net Adapter 2 | 구성 방법 | 비고 |
---|---|---|---|---|---|---|
RAC1 | rac1.localdomain | 2048MB | 브리지 어댑터 | 호스트 전용 어댑터 | 리눅스 설치 | |
RAC2 | rac2.localdomain | 2048MB | 브리지 어댑터 | 호스트 전용 어댑터 | RAC1 복제 | |
DNS | dns.localdomain | 215MB | 브리지 어댑터 | RAC1 복제 | dnsmasq 방식은 필요 없음 |
리눅스 기반의 2 node RAC로 구성합니다.
따라서 최소 2개의 Virtual Machine(이하 VM)이 구성되어야 합니다.
스토리지
파일 이름 | 용량 | 타입 | 용도 | 비고 |
---|---|---|---|---|
ASM1.vdi | 5GB | Fixed / Shareable | Data 저장 영역 | 공유(shareable) 디스크로 사용하기 위해서는 Fixed Size로 생성해야 합니다. |
ASM2.vdi | 5GB | Fixed / Shareable | ||
ASM3.vdi | 5GB | Fixed / Shareable | ||
ASM4.vdi | 5GB | Fixed / Shareable | ||
ASM5.vdi | 5GB | Fixed / Shareable | ||
FRA1.vdi | 5GB | Fixed / Shareable | Fast Recovery Area | |
FRA2.vdi | 5GB | Fixed / Shareable |
편의를 위해 모든 가상 디스크(2개 노드, 공유 스토리지)는 한 공간(E 드라이브)에 저장합니다.
Automatic Storage Management를 이용하여 Data 공간과 Fast Recovery Area를 구성합니다.
디스크 공간을 절약하기 위해 설치 파일은 모두 한 곳에 압축을 풀어 VirtualBox의 게스트 확장 기능으로 VM에서 불러와 사용합니다.
네트워크
VM | Public IP | Private IP | Virtual IP | Netmask | Gateway | SCAN IP |
---|---|---|---|---|---|---|
RAC1 | 192.168.0.101 | 192.168.1.101 | 192.168.0.111 | 255.255.255.0 | 192.168.0.1 | 192.168.0.121 192.168.0.122 192.168.0.123 |
RAC2 | 192.168.0.102 | 192.168.1.102 | 192.168.0.112 | 255.255.255.0 | 192.168.0.1 | |
DNS | 192.168.0.120 | 255.255.255.0 | 192.168.0.1 |
Netmask의 경우 Public과 Private 모두 24bit(255.255.255.0)을 사용합니다.
인터넷 공유기 또는 Gateway의 IP (192.168.0.1)에 맞춰 Public IP와 Virtual IP를 설정하기 바랍니다.
DNS 서버 없이 dnsmasq를 사용하여 RAC를 구축할 경우에는 SCAN IP는 하나(192.168.0.123)만 /etc/hosts 파일에 지정하여 사용합니다.
호스트 환경
원활한 실습을 위해 64비트 운영체제에 8GB 이상의 메모리가 장착된 환경에서 작업하는 것을 권합니다.
디스크 I/O에 의한 지연을 최소화하기 위해 호스트의 OS가 설치되지 않은 별도의 내장 디스크를 사용하거나 SSD의 사용을 권합니다.
ESATA 또는 USB 3.0 이상의 빠른 속도를 보장하는 외장 디스크를 사용하는 것도 방법일 수 있습니다만 지속적인 연결이 보장되어야 합니다.